Jim: Since you didn't state what it is you are trying to measure or the
resolution required I can't give you an exact instrument type. However if you
are trying to measure such things as polymer thick film or soldermask thickness
and/or topography; or all the way down to things like copper surface roughness
or scrub patterns, I would contact: Tencor Instruments Metrology Div. Santa
Clara Ca. 408-970-9500. They make a wide variety of surface profiling and
measurement instrumentation.
